The yellow colour solution of `Na_(2)CrO_(4)` changes to orange red on passing `CO_(2)` gas due to the formation of :-

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
C

`CO_2+H_2OtoH_2OhArr 2H^(+)+CO_3^(2-),2CrO_4^(2-)+2H^(+)hArr Cr_2O_7^(2-)("Orange red")+H_2O`
